Output 5628cacea12739b24667534ae2a10fe6b2113e6f30fbf180b1f3fdf0e24d8290:25

value
3384131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bdb5e9045307c6e00a5bc74accb40869458b2e3 OP_EQUAL
address
3A4iD41SpsYHZchi8oXch7T984Srg2RuGA
transaction
5628cacea12739b24667534ae2a10fe6b2113e6f30fbf180b1f3fdf0e24d8290
spent
true